Resumen/Abstract
In this paper, we demonstrate that for silicon nanopillars an optimum aspect ratio can be
found, at which the overlapped electric and magnetic dipole resonances provide an optimized
minimum forward scattering. This optimum shape depends on the aspect ratio, wavelength and refractive index of the surrounding medium. We work in the frame of numerical simulations based on Maxwell equations solved by finite element method. These results are promising for design and create novel flat optical devices.
